Pros

Returning employee. 3 years with SGS PSC then left for 6 years. Back with the company for 9 months now. Company is growing and ever expanding. One of the better paying railroad contractors in Texas. Full benefits package including: med, dental, vision, AD&D, discounts, matching 401k, company paid life insurance, and many others. If you work hard, have good attendance, come in to cover when needed, and have a positive outlook you will go far in this company. Promoted 2 steps up within 9 months and now work Monday-Friday. Management is caring, accommodating as much as possible, and open to ideas/questions/comments.

Cons

Most rail car switchmen work a rotating day and night (DuPont) schedule. 12 hour shifts. Equals out to 15 days a month actually at work, but still hard to balance family. Pay tops out quickly. Pay is not equal for all employees; it is based on site location and the contract that SGS PSC has with that site. 2 sites a few miles from each may have a difference of +/- several dollars and hour in pay. Difficult to move from site to site for better advancement opportunities, because it opens up a vacancy at that site, and sites are usually not staffed with extra employees.
